Solution for 13x^2-4x-105=0 equation:



13x^2-4x-105=0
a = 13; b = -4; c = -105;
Δ = b2-4ac
Δ = -42-4·13·(-105)
Δ = 5476
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$\sqrt{\Delta}=\sqrt{5476}=74$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-4)-74}{2*13}=\frac{-70}{26} =-2+9/13 $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-4)+74}{2*13}=\frac{78}{26} =3 $
